A leading business aviation firm seeks a Group Charter Director to establish and lead a new department. This role involves designing commercial strategies, recruiting and managing a team, and nurturing relationships with international clients while ensuring service excellence throughout the charter process.

The ideal candidate will have extensive charter sales experience and a strong entrepreneurial mindset. Flexibility for remote work is offered based on performance and experience.
